Healthy Hair Tricks From Stylists

Try some of these healthy hair tricks that will give your hair body and shine

You always look great when you leave the hair salon, but after a few days your hair begins to look the way it first did and you cannot help but wonder what healthy hair tricks your stylist is neglecting to share with you? From expensive deep conditioning to hair gloss treatments, there are numerous ways that you can recreate the salon services without dishing out hundreds of dollars. Read on to find out how you can have the healthiest, glossiest hair ever.

When it comes to hair masks, you do not need to get a weekly deep conditioning treatment at the salon. Making your own hair mask is one of the healthy hair tricks that will save you time and money. Just head over to your kitchen and mix one to three teaspoons of olive oil with two eggs. Whip up the mixture in a bowl then apply to your hair, starting at the roots and making your way to the ends. If you have oily hair, spread most of the mixture on your ends, and leave your scalp alone. Allow the mixture to sit in your hair for around thirty minutes, giving it proper absorption time then wash your hair as usual. Other products that work wonders for hair include butter, mayonnaise, avocado and beer.

Some simple healthy hair tricks you can follow on a daily basis include avoiding using those elastic bands with metal parts to secure your hair (as they can damage and pull hair) and do not overdo the amount of heat that you use on your hair. Do not wash hair with steaming hot water, and try to limit your use of heat styling products to once a week. Allow your hair to air dry instead of blow drying it, and if you are afraid of frizz just spray a leave-in conditioner throughout your hair for added shine and to tame flyaways.
